Key Nutrients You’ll Find in This Formula
Buried Treasure Prenatal Plus DHA Complete includes a thoughtful blend of vitamins and minerals that play important roles during pregnancy.
-
Folate (as folic acid) – supports healthy foetal development, particularly the neural tube. Adequate folate intake is crucial before and during early pregnancy.
-
Iron (non-constipating form) – helps maintain healthy red blood cells and energy levels. The gentle iron in this formula is designed to minimise digestive discomfort.
-
DHA (omega-3 fatty acid) – an essential nutrient for brain and eye development. DHA is especially important during the third trimester and while breastfeeding.
-
Calcium – contributes to the development of strong bones and teeth for both mother and baby.
-
Choline – supports brain development and may help with cognitive function. Many prenatal formulae do not include choline, making this a valuable addition.

Frequently Asked Questions
When should I start taking prenatal vitamins?
It is generally recommended to begin taking a prenatal vitamin at least one to three months before trying to conceive. This helps build up key nutrients like folate, which is critical in the earliest weeks of pregnancy, often before a woman knows she is pregnant.
